Driver of the Global Amine Scrubbing Services Market
The Global Amine Scrubbing Services market is primarily driven by the increasing urgency to mitigate greenhouse gas emissions from industrial processes and energy production. As attention shifts towards sustainable practices, carbon capture and storage (CCS) has emerged as a vital technology in this effort, focusing on capturing carbon dioxide (CO2) from various sources. Among the numerous methods available, amine scrubbing stands out for its effectiveness in utilizing amine solvents to extract CO2 from exhaust streams and flue gases. By implementing this process, industries and power plants can significantly lower their carbon footprints, contributing to a more environmentally friendly approach to energy production and industrial operations.
Restraints in the Global Amine Scrubbing Services Market
The Global Amine Scrubbing Services market faces significant constraints due to health and safety concerns associated with the solvents used, such as monoethanolamine (MEA), diethanolamine (DEA), and methyldiethanolamine (MDEA). These chemicals pose serious health risks, including respiratory issues and skin irritation, which necessitate stringent handling protocols and the use of protective equipment, thereby increasing operational costs for companies. Additionally, the disposal of these solvents presents further challenges, as they are categorized as hazardous waste and must undergo specialized treatment before they can be discarded, placing additional financial and logistical burdens on organizations engaged in this sector.
